Cuts putting dignity 'at risk'

National survey reveals details of poorly-commissioned council homecare having a negative impact on the dignity of elderly people.

Poorly-commissioned and under-funded council homecare is having a negative impact on the dignity of elderly and disabled people, a national survey has revealed.

Findings released on 5 July by the UK Homecare Association (UKHCA) – whose members provide care services to 640,000 people on behalf of local authorities – shows that more than one-third (34%) of providers have raised concerns over risks to the safety or dignity of care.
